----------///=========(Review)=========\\\----------

I don't have much to compare it to since it was my first board, but I learned to do things like Indy 360's and big 180 nose grabs. While freeriding it was great until you go into ice, then u were in trouble. I never tested it in the pipe because there was never enuf snow for that(im in Maryland.) The price was right ($210) and it gave me two good years where I out performed friends riding Burtons. HA HA ! The big problem came when the topsheet came loose from the rest of the board and allowed water to penetrate causing the demise of the board. The wood inside eventually turned mushy which is and interesting experience to ride on but is not recommended. Still it was good while it lasted.I give it a 7.
